Tampa Man Indicted For Possessing Firearms As A Convicted Felon

Source: United States Bureau of Alcohol Tobacco Firearms and Explosives (ATF)

Tampa, Florida –United States Attorney Roger B. Handberg announces the  return by a grand jury of an indictment charging Denzel Ingram (27, Tampa) with possession of a firearm by a convicted felon. If convicted, Ingram faces a maximum penalty of 15 years in federal prison. The indictment also notifies Ingram that the United States intends to forfeit a Shadow Systems firearm and a Smith & Wesson firearm, which were used in the commission of the offense.

According to the indictment, on or about June 23, 2024, Ingram knowingly possessed a Shadow Systems firearm and a Smith & Wesson firearm. Prior to his possession, Ingram knew that he had been convicted of multiple felony offenses, including aggravated assault with a deadly weapon, throwing a deadly missile, and fleeing and attempting to elude a police officer. Therefore, he is prohibited from possessing a firearm or ammunition under federal law. 

An indictment is merely a formal charge that a defendant has committed one or more violations of federal criminal law, and every defendant is presumed innocent unless, and until, proven guilty.

This case was investigated by the Federal Bureau of Investigation, the Bureau of Alcohol, Tobacco, Firearms and Explosives, and the Tampa Police Department.  It will be prosecuted by Assistant United States Attorney Jeff Chang.
